International Search Consultants

Flexible or Remote working, supportive culture, buoyant HVAC sector. £35k to £45k basic, OTE £80k+

Are you a successful international search consultant wanting more autonomy in your career? Thornhvac offers:

  • Career path to management and directorship
  • Warm desk with top International HVAC manufacturers
  • Supportive culture with good training and teamwork
  • Bullhorn database built over 20 years
  • Good rewards with up to £45k salary and OTE of £80k+
  • Private healthcare, pension, up to 30 days + bank holidays and your birthday off
  • Flexible working with free parking at Brookfield Court Business Centre, Garforth, Leeds or Remote Working anywhere in the UK

Thornhvac is an engineering recruitment consultancy specialising in sales, technical and leadership roles for mainly HVAC manufacturers and OEMs. We're looking for search recruitment consultants to extend our services in Europe, Asia and the US.

Job Roles:

  • 360 recruitment consultant position
  • Access to Resourcer support
  • Typical roles – sales, technical and leadership roles
  • Sectors - Commercial HVAC, Refrigeration, Data Centers, Controls and Renewables sectors

Experience required:

  • 360 experience for at least 3 years
  • Billing annually at least £120k for the last 2 years
  • Relevant sector experience, e.g overseas search projects in HVAC, construction, building services, engineering or manufacturing
